Tomorrow night’s NAMIC 25th gala in NY should be quite a show. In addition to stunning CBS "Early Show" anchor Ren� Syler as emcee, honoree Brian Roberts will forego the usual speech and sit for a Q&A with CNBC talent Donny Deutsch. The entertainment features soul man Eddie Levert, formerly of The O’Jays. A portion of the funds raised will go to the Lower Eastside Girls Club of NY. — The VA WICT chapter has Cox N VA vp/gm Gary McCollum as its lunch speaker (Dec 9, The Loft, Fredericksburg, VA); even better, a portion of the $50 entry fee will go to Hope House, a Fredericksburg home for homeless women and their children.
